The Hawthorns to Honeybourne by train

Considering a train trip from The Hawthorns to Honeybourne? The journey typically lasts around 2hrs 24 mins and spans about 28 miles (45 kilometres). With approximately 18 trains running each day, you're spoiled for choice when scheduling your travel. By booking your tickets in advance, you could secure fares starting from just £17.80, making it a budget-friendly option for smart travelers.

Travelling from The Hawthorns to Honeybourne by Train

Embark on a train journey from The Hawthorns to Honeybourne, and you'll find it's quicker than you might anticipate!

The typical travel time is about 2hrs 24 mins, but if you're in a hurry or just eager to arrive, the fastest trains can whisk you there in just 1hrs 33 mins. With approximately 18 trains running daily, you have a wealth of options to choose from. This scenic route, spanning 28 miles (45 km), generally involves just one transfer, and operators like CrossCountry, GWR, West Midlands Trains offer comfortable seating with plenty of room for your luggage.

Here's the best part: by booking your tickets in advance, you can snag fares starting from only £17.80, offering a substantial saving over buying tickets at the last minute. For even more savings, consider traveling during Off-Peak times or using a Railcard.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from The Hawthorns to Honeybourne start from as little as £17.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from The Hawthorns to Honeybourne are available for £21.30 one way, or £24.40 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at The Hawthorns

When it comes to ticketing at The Hawthorns station, convenience is key. The station is equipped with ticket machines where you can collect tickets bought online, though it's worth noting that these machines are not accessible for everyone as there are no specially designed ones for individuals with mobility impairments.

In terms of customer service, there are help points available both at the ticket office and on the platforms. The staff is on hand during select hours from Monday to Saturday, ready to assist with any inquiries. If you need further assistance, the contact center is just a call away, operating every day except Christmas Day and Boxing Day.

The station's amenities, designed with accessibility in mind, include step-free access to all platforms, a noteworthy concern for travelers with limited mobility. Although there aren’t any wheelchairs or accessible toilets, there is a designated seating area available for resting. For those who drive to the station, a spacious car park operated by Transport for West Midlands offers free parking with 12 accessible spaces.

Onward Travel Options

The Hawthorns provides several onward travel options for those either arriving at or departing from the station. For rail replacement services, travelers will find stops conveniently located on Halfords Lane. If taxis are more your speed, local companies like Cedar, Bearwood, and Redline are readily available and provide reliable service.

Bus links are ample, ensuring you can reach your chosen destination with ease. For those looking to plan their journey in detail, printable schedules are available online to facilitate a seamless transit experience.

Station Facilities: Essentials at Your Fingertips

While Honeybourne doesn't boast a ticket office, it provides an array of practical amenities designed with modern travelers in mind. You’ll find ticket machines available to facilitate the collection of pre-purchased tickets. Accessible ticket machines make the process inclusive for all. A helpful staff is on hand at the station's help points; however, it's wise to note that there are no on-site wa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or a first-class lounge. The 11-space car park is a boon for those traveling with their vehicles, and it’s worth noting that parking here is free.

Presence of step-free access throughout the station proves invaluable, allowing travelers with mobility challenges to traverse the platforms easily. Despite the lack of tactile paving along the edge, safety remains a priority, and passengers are encouraged to exercise caution.
